What Stonington Subdivision's governing documents say

Stonington Subdivision is a single-family home HOA in Wilmington, NC. These covenants run with the land and bind all current and future lot owners. The document establishes a homeowners' association with assessment powers and sets rules for construction, use, and maintenance of lots.

Key facts from Stonington Subdivision's documents

Reflects the 1990 governing documents — figures and rules are as originally recorded and may have changed since.

Community type
Covenant / Planned Community
Developer / declarant
THE CLAYTON GROUP, INC.
Assessments & dues
Initially $60.00 per lot, paid semi-annually (Provision 27(C))
Special assessments
Permitted for capital improvements with 2/3 vote of members; uniform rate for all lots (Provision 27(D))
Collections & liens
Unpaid assessments become a lien on the lot; Association may foreclose; personal obligation of owner at time assessment fell due; liens subordinate to mortgages; foreclosure of mortgage extinguishes prior assessment liens (Provision 27(H), (I), (J))
Reserves & fees
Interest at 10% per annum on assessments unpaid after 30 days from due date (Provision 27(H))
Use restrictions
All lots shall be used solely as single-family residential lots (Provision 1)
Voting & meetings
Two classes: Class A (owners, one vote per lot); Class B (developer, three votes per lot). Class B converts to A when total Class A votes equal Class B or Oct 1, 1992, whichever earlier, unless developer expands subdivision then majority co (Provision 27)
